Christmas Mantel

I finally finished my Christmas Mantel a few days ago. I was waiting on a lighted wreath  to arrive and had to make one more burlap stocking since I only made 3 stockings last year. Our oldest is coming for Christmas, so one more was needed.
 
 
This year I decided to cover up the cavernous niche. At first I had Mr. Fanatic lean the burlap covered board up against the wall on the outside of the niche (it used to be in the very back of the niche), but there was very little room for the decorations and wouldn't stand up when the wreath was put on. So, Mr. F had the brilliant idea of putting the board just inside the niche.
 
It worked perfectly.
 
 The wreath is hung with an over the door wreath hanger and the cord for the lights on the wreath is tucked behind the hanger.
Mr. F also had the brilliant idea of plugging the wreath into the light in the niche(using an adapter of some sort), so that we are able to turn the wreath lights on with the wall switch.

See the printed card?
 
 Several of these cards have  Old Testament prophecies concerning Jesus' birth and  Luke Chapter 2 is on the rest of them. It used to be one of our Christimas traditions to read them before dinner (back when we had 12 -15 for Christmas dinner). Everyone at the table received a card at their place setting and we would each read our card, going around the table.
We don't have enough people at our Christmas table or we are at someone else's house, so this year I decided to place some of the cards in the Christmas vignettes around the house.
